If you are new to the world of homeownership, follow this advice to make certain your property is winter weather ready this year:

Install Faucet Covers

Fixing burst water lines and faucets can be an an expensive situation, especially for new homeowners who've shelled out a lot of money to move to Wichita Falls to their new home in the first place. In advance of when frigid weather takes hold, be sure to install insulated faucet covers on each of the faucets on the exterior of your house. This is likewise a great time to inspect all exposed piping around your house and cover it up as needed.

Clean the Gutters

Ideally, you should have rain gutters with built in covers or screens to prevent leaves as well as rubble from entering the drainage reservoirs to begin with, however if not, then you should attempt to clear them out ahead of when the winter weather has arrived. Clogged gutters get bogged down with water and additional weight should they be not draining correctly, and this can result in the gutters falling off your residence.

Clean the Walkways

Leaves along with yard debris can get slimy when it starts to rot and decay in bad weather and snowy conditions, and so this might lead to slip and fall dangers. Have a hands-on method to protect your family members and visitors from incident and blow the clutter aside prior to when frigid weather begins.

Seal Doors and Windows

Drafts squander valuable energy and can lead to more expensive heating bills when frigid weather begins. Inspect each individual door and window at your residence and figure out if you're able to feel a draft coming through. Foam strips are a quick and inexpensive method to seal up the drafts in doors and windows. They come in a number of various thicknesses and styles, and have adhesive backs, to make sure they will stay on almost any surface. In the future, you can consider purchasing storm or replacement windows and doors that should perform a better job insulating your residence all seasons of the year.

Chimney Assessment and Cleaning

Chimney fires can be a serious problem that can be averted with a little attention before Mother Nature flips down the thermostat. Creosote accumulation and bird's nests are the most typical causes of chimney fires and may be cleaned out swiftly by a professional chimney sweep, who'll employ special equipment and brushes to completely clean out soot and creosote build up.

Furnace Upkeep

Now's the right time to take a look at the furnace, replace the air filters, and make sure the machine is working as it should. Your furnace ought to automatically identify when the temperature declines in your house and turn on consequently. Once you have verified that your furnace is functioning properly, move around the residence and look at each heater vent to make certain they're open and free of hindrances.

Secure Outdoor Furniture as well as Bbq grills

Severe winter weather elements might cause your outside grill as well as patio furniture to deteriorate and rot. Prior to when winter makes its presence felt, buy a bbq grill cover and deck furniture covers. Clean your stuff, allow it to dry totally, and afterwards carefully cover it for the winter. Chair covers, cushions, and pillows should be kept in the garage until warm conditions present themselves yet again in the springtime.

Think ahead and defend your house and outdoor equipment from the severe elements of winter. By making certain your house is winterized within the fall season, it can save you time and expense without having to deal with the stress of costly residence repairs.
